WHO ARE WE?

Who are “we” today as we sing “We are his people, the sheep of his flock” in the responsorial psalm? It is very easy to think that it is just us, at this Mass, or just the members of this parish or diocese, or perhaps we are thinking it is all Roman Catholics in the United States. But “we” are much larger and broader than that. If you take a globe or atlas in your hand, it would be difficult to point to any place on land where “we” aren’t singing this psalm today. Not only that, but “we” are the saints who survived the great time of trial, as described in Revelation’s reading today. And “we” continue to grow not just in numbers but in complexity and diversity as the work begun by Paul and Barnabas in today’s first reading continues. But, even though who “we” are, the flock of the Lord, is almost beyond our ability to comprehend, we all hear the voice of Jesus Christ, our one and only shepherd, as we continue through the Easter season to follow him faithfully.

News from the Padre/ Noticias de Nuestro Sacerdote Last summer, Catholic Stewardship Consultants conducted our first-ever parish survey. Our purpose in doing the survey was to assess our strengths and weakness. One of the areas in definite need of improvement was our Adult Faith Formation. Many parishioners struggle making time for the formation programs currently functioning—such as “Why Catholic” or “Small Church Communities”— because of other community activities, children’s sports or school activities.

Fifty-nine percent of those who completed the survey wanted some type of Sacred Scripture Study. Last week, we began a six-week series entitled The Bible, a series that aired previously on the History Channel during Lent. I would like to encourage you to consider participating in viewing and discussing this program, the highest-rated show in the network’s history. The series contains five episodes which focus on the Old Testament and five on the New Testament. The popularity of this series was so successful that it beat out the other prime time network shows. We meet on Tuesday evenings

from 6:30 – 7:30 pm. More information on this Scripture study is found on page 3 of this week’s bulletin. While scripture scholars have different takes on the Bible, most of them agree that telling the story of The Bible in a video miniseries is a huge challenge. Realistically, capturing the centuries of both secular and religious history within a few hours is an ambitious endeavor. When watching the series, please be aware that the director and editors made all of their interpretive choices about which Bible stories to tell, and they give us their version when filming the scenes. Hopefully, this selective option will stimulate your curiosity and further enable you to examine various Scriptural stories in order to deepen your personal understanding of God’s revelation of the history of salvation. It is said that this is the first of many upcoming biblical-themed projects for Hollywood. Director Steven Spielberg is currently working on “Moses,” a production which is to be shown next year.
